Workforce Training and Development. Huntsville International Intermodal Center. Birmingham Regional Intermodal Facility (BRIMF) in McCalla Alabama. Norfolk Southern Railroad newest Intermodal facility provides freight transportation on the Crescent Corridor which spans from New Orleans on through to New York. BRIMF is capable of handling 100,000 annual containers for receiving, transferring, and distribution of international and domestic cargo. Visit the Norfolk Southern Intermodal website.

Workforce Training and Development. DeKalb County has been chosen by many distribution companies because of the excellent highway system that runs through and near the county. There are 208 miles of state highways and 42 miles of interstate highways in DeKalb County, including Interstate 59 which runs through the county. Major Interstates and Highways in DeKalb County:. Distance to major Interstate and US Highways:. Interstate 24: 37 miles. Interstate 75: 55 miles. Interstate 65: 87 miles. New Orleans, LA.

Northeast Alabama Community College (NACC) Engineering Technician students recently scored an average of 12.4 points above the national average on the National Occupational Competency Testing Institute (NOCTI) Engineering Technician examination. DCEDA realizes the importance of workforce development in promoting careers in manufacturing and technical fields to our community as well as working with our existing industry to insure that they have the trained workers they need. With the advances that are being made in the manufacturing process the skills necessary to perform the jobs in many cases now require education beyond high school through a technical certificate or degree.
